Why are your lines so busy?
Even though we might have unoccupied dial-up lines at our end, you
still get a busy signal. This is because the exchange at NTC is
busy. You should retry after a few minutes or try during the early
morning or late hours. If the problem persists, please contact Customer
Support.
NOTE: if you get a "fast"
busy tone, the exchange is busy. A slower busy tone indicates that
our phone lines are actually busy.

What does this error message mean: Computer is not receiving any
response from the modem; check your modem and try again?
This error message means that your computer could not initialize
the modem installed. If it is an external modem, check the cable
and power. If that doesn’t help, turn it off and turn back
on. If you have internal modem, restart your computer and try again.
Why do I get this error message? “There is no dial tone. Make
sure your modem is connected to the phone line properly”.
Probably the phone line you have connected to the modem is not functioning.
Check for dial tone in the phone line and make sure you plug it
in the ‘Line’ socket of the modem.

Why cannot I send Email with more than 50 recipient
Addresses?
This is our attempt to fight against spamming. We
do not allow people to send Mails which have more than 50 recipient
addresses in a single Mail. However we have no restriction on how
many mails you can send.
I am not able to receive mails and the sender gets
a mailer-daemon error messages stating "The user's disk quota
exceeded". What could be the causes for this?
It is requested to the users that they periodically
download all their mails from the server to their Computer. If the
User's Mails occupies more than the predefined quota (disk space
used) value then the server will no longer accept the incoming mails
as you have no space in your mailbox. The default quota is 5MB.If it
happence for long period then server will automatically delete all
mails in your mail box.
